Job Description

We are seeking a Senior Payroll Systems Analyst to support and optimize timekeeping and payroll systems in a complex, high-volume environment. This role will focus on system configuration, time and labor processes, and supporting an ongoing transition to a future-state ERP platform.

Job Responsibility

  • Administer and support Kronos/UKG (Time & Attendance) systems, including configuration and maintenance
  • Design, build, and modify pay rules, calculations, and schedules within the timekeeping system
  • Manage timeclock functionality, troubleshooting issues, and resolving system-related tickets
  • Support multiple union and non-union timekeeping schedules and complex pay scenarios
  • Partner with payroll, accounting, and IT teams to ensure accurate data flow and system performance
  • Provide data and system insights to external implementation partners and system integrators
  • Assist with system transition efforts
  • Maintain documentation, knowledge base articles, and system process improvements
  • Ensure data integrity across timekeeping and payroll systems (no direct payroll processing required)

Requirements

  • Strong experience with Kronos/UKG Ready (or similar timekeeping system)
  • Hands-on experience with Time & Labor / Time & Attendance configuration
  • Proven ability to design and configure pay calculations and business rules
  • Solid understanding of payroll processes and integrations with payroll systems (ADP experience preferred)
  • Strong Excel skills for data analysis and reporting
  • Experience supporting complex workforce environments, including union schedules
  • Ability to work in a techno-functional role bridging business and systems teams
